Q: Is 211,452 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 211,452 is a composite number.

Why is 211,452 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 211,452 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 12 67 134 201 263 268 402 526 789 804 1,052 1,578 3,156 17,621 35,242 52,863 70,484 105,726 and 211,452, with no remainder.

Since 211,452 cannot be divided by just 1 and 211,452, it is a composite number.
